PACERS at CAVALIERS | FULL GAME HIGHLIGHTS | December 12, 2020

Cleveland Cavaliers rookie Isaac Okoro scored with 0.3 seconds left to lift his team to their first #NBAPreseason win as they defeated the Indiana Pacers, 107-104. Okoro finished with 18 PTS (16 in the 4th) and 3 STL in his Cavs preseason debut, and Cedi Osman scored a game-high 23 PTS in the winning effort. Six Pacers players finished in double-figures, including Malcolm Brodgon (16 PTS) and Domantas Sabonis (16 PTS, 13 REB) who recorded a double-double for Indiana.
